Mining Zimbabwe export, area, infrastructure, sector

Mining Zimbabwe export, area, infrastructure, sector

Zimbabwe was selfsufficient in most minerals, producing 35 commodities from 1,000 mines, mostly small, and exporting 90% of its mineral output. The total value of mineral production exceeded 500 million per year, and the mining sector employed 60,000 people in formal operations; another 100,000–300,000 were thought to be informally employed intermittently in panning for gold.

Improving Workers' Safety and Health in the Zimbabwean ...

Improving Workers' Safety and Health in the Zimbabwean ...

Zimbabwe. Mining and quarrying industry attributed 20% of the deaths in year 2014 compared with 10% the previous year (NSSA, 2014). However, year 2014 had a 300% increase in mining fatalities compared to previous year (NSSA, 2014). Doing business in Zimbabwe

Doing business in Zimbabwe

The Chamber of Mines of Zimbabwe (established by an Act of parliament) is the dominant representative body of the mining industry in Zimbabwe. The Mines and Minerals Act also establishes the Mining Affairs Board which oversees the administration of the Mines and Minerals Act from an administrative perspective.

Zimbabwe Economy 2019, CIA World Factbook

Zimbabwe Economy 2019, CIA World Factbook

Zimbabwe's economy depends heavily on its mining and agriculture sectors. Following a contraction from 1998 to 2008, the economy recorded real growth of more than 10% per year in the period 201013, before falling below 3% in the period 201417, due to poor harvests, low diamond revenues, and decreased investment.
